Block 86,516
Block Hash
4d9dfc3fc8227f38509570b5821b2034392ee4b7d985662a2c672f2ee4
25b272
Previous Block Hash
856e1400b484f029df44650593658a0f474b3ef00e90e01af96fdb6f91 29bf53
Mined
Transactions
2
Difficulty
2.14 M
Size
567 bytes
Transactions (2)
1 input, 1 output
500,000.000004
PEPE
3 inputs, 1 output
1,499,999.999996
PEPE